Web16. apr 2009 · Teachers in England must hold/study towards a Bachelors degree in a related subject or have extensive experience in that subject area prior to Qualified Teacher Status being awarded, which is similar to the US policy for Highly Qualified Teachers in the No Child Left Behind guidelines (United States Department of Education (USDoE) 2004 ). Web7. jún 2024 · PE teachers who have worked hard enough to make it to the top of the main salary scale may be able to progress to the higher scale in no time at all. By doing so they’ll be earning anything from £35,570 to £38,250 (£43,184 to £46,829 in inner London).
